This document will present a comprehensive teaching design for incorporating seafood into an English language lesson. Objectives:The main objectives of this teaching design are as follows:1. To familiarize students with different types of seafood and their names in English.2. To introduce vocabulary related to seafood such as fish, shellfish, crustaceans, etc.3. To teach students how to describe the features and qualities of various seafood items.4. To enhance students' English language skills, including speaking, listening, reading, and writing.5. To promote cultural awareness by discussing seafood dishes from different countries.Lesson Plan:1. Warm-up: Begin the lesson by asking students about their favorite seafood dishes. Encourage them to describe the flavors and textures they enjoy. This will activate their prior knowledge and create a positive learning environment.2. Vocabulary Building: Introduce new vocabulary related to seafood using flashcards or a word wall. Teach students the names of various seafood items such as shrimp, crab, lobster, fish, oysters, etc. Provide visual aids and examples to enhance understanding.3. Listening and Speaking Practice: Play an audio recording or video clip of a conversation about seafood. Have students listen and answer comprehension questions related to the dialogue.
